Add sliced fruit into a 9x13” baking dish and lightly grease with butter, oil or cooking spray. Add peaches, strawberries, lemon juice and brown sugar to the dish and combine gently.
In a medium bowl mix brown sugar, milk, melted butter and vanilla. Mix until combined.
Add whole wheat pastry flour to the bowl and then sprinkle baking powder, salt, and cinnamon. Combine all ingredients together until a smooth batter forms.
Spoon or pour batter evenly over fruit.
Bake for 25-35 minutes until topping is golden brown and fruit is soft and bubbling.
Notes
Make sure to choose sweet, ripe fresh fruit! Peaches should be soft with a little firmness and have a slight sweet aroma. Strawberries should be firm with a slight sweet strawberry aroma.If you can't find whole wheat pastry flour, all purpose flour or white whole wheat flour (golden wheat) will also work.
